Taken for Granted
"Taken for Granted" is the debut single of Australian singer Sia. It was the first single released from Sia's second studio album, Healing Is Difficult (2001), and was written by Sia and produced by Nigel Corsbie. It heavily samples from Sergei Prokofiev's Montagues and Capulets. "Taken for Granted" was released in 2000 and, in May of that year, debuted at number 10 on the UK Singles Chart. It stayed on the chart for five weeks and topped the UK R&B Chart on the week of its debut. In Australia, the song was not released until 18 February 2002, peaking at number 100 on the ARIA Singles Chart that March.
